MARTYRS DAY OBSERVED IN SAINIK SCHOOL BALACHADI

Martyrs Day was observed in Sainik School Balachadi, Jamnagar on 30 Jan 2018, where Officers, Staff and Cadets paid homage to the great sacrificed souls of the nation. On the 70th Death Anniversary of the father of nation - Mahatma Gandhi, the school observed two minutes silence at 1100 hrs.

The school has given to the nation great Martyr Major Rushikesh V Ramani, Sena Medal and Martyr Capt Nilesh H Soni, Siachen Glacier Medal. The brave Officer Major Rushikesh V Ramani attained Martyrdom on 07 June 2009 while carrying out a search operation in Jammu and Kashmir, Major Rushikesh V Ramani fought bravely and gunned down three militants. While the brave Officer Capt Nilesh H. Soni attained Martyrdom in Operation Meghdoot at Sia-Chin Glacier in Jammu and Kashmir on 12 Feb 1987.

Major Rushikesh V Ramani joined Sainik School Balachadi, Jamnagar in 1994. He joined prestigious National Defence Academy in July 2001. Capt Nilesh H Soni joined Sainik School Balachadi, Jamnagar on 27 June 1972. He joined prestigious National Defence Academy on 14 July 1980.

On this occasion, the proud family members of Great Martyrs visited the school. The event commenced with laying the Wreath on the Shourya Stambh - the War Memorial of martyrs by the family members.

A Special Assembly was organised in the school to pay respect to the Great Martyrs. Cadet Megh and Cadet Devang highlighted the life and achievement of Martyr Capt Nilesh H Soni and Martyr Major Rushikesh V Ramani in the Special Assembly. 

The proud family members of great Martyrs donated the photo frames to the school.To give due respect to the proud parents school memento was presented to them by the Principal Gp Capt Ravinder Singh.

The principal in his address conveyed hearty thanks to the proud parents for presenting the Photo Frame to the school. He also urged the cadets to follow the path of the Great Martyr’s and motivated the cadets to join the Armed Forces to make their life worth living.
